The Ridiculous 6

When it comes to The Ridiculous 6, Adam Sandler’s straight-to-Netflix debacle, I have no observations or assessments, but only questions. Did Nick Nolte survive the filming of this? I swear I witnessed him splutter to death mid-sentence at least twice. Was Adam Sandler aware that this is a comedy? (I don’t think he’s going for a deadpan tone – I think he’s trying to be a serious action star.) What’s more racist: casting Native Americans as Peter Pannish “Indians” or having Rob Schneider play a half-Mexican burro lover who touts tacos? (At least Schneider is trying for laughs.) And never mind Nolte, what “mystical sh*#” (to borrow the film’s description of Native-American practices) was ingested by the likes of Steve Buscemi, Harvey Keitel and John Turturro when they agreed to appear in The Ridiculous 6? And how did I make it through all 119 minutes without taking a hit of it?
